Benjamin Harris Anthony (S&B 1886)
Journalist, New Bedford, Mass.
- Certain Comeoverers by Henry Howland Crapo (1912): 1888, Benjamin Harris Anthony; living in New Bedford. Married Harriet Davis Peirce (sic). (>)
- Deaths - 1930's Media: Benjamin Harris Anthony, 69, became president of E. Anthony and Sons, publishers of the New Bedford Evening Post and the New Bedford Morning Mercury after the death of his father in 1906; also served as second vice president of the Associated Press and as president of the New England Daily Newspaper Alliance, 16 October 1932.
